Is there SAP Netweaver Administrator in ERP 6.0 EHP4/NW 7.01(ABAP) ?
Hi all,
I want to know whether the SAP ERP(ABAP only) has web page for example as in the Solution Manager http://host:port with links to the Web Services Navigator and Web Dynpro Tooles? never met with such a question or just not interested .. And now my boss asking me that, because he saw this web page for abap installation in other company
Dear Abay Mustafin
Can you give more details please ?
Your SAP system which has product version SAP ERP EHP4/NW 7.01 is a dual stack installation ? (Abap&Java running on same SID?).
Which OS are you using ?
NWA is only needed for Java since it contains the administration stuff for Java.
In Abap you have other transactions used for administration.
If you have Java you should be able to access the NWA, you can go through the index page of java to reach it as well.
http://<fqdn>:<port>/index.html or directly http://<fqdn>:<port>/nwa
For example you have SAP system XX1 with instance number 05 on virtual hostname hostxx1.domain.com with usage type ERP EHP4/NW7.01 (dual stack) then you should be able to access nwa using url http://hostxx1.domain.com:50500/nwa

SAP Notes for installing ERP 6.0 EHP4 on NW 7.01 on IBM i 7.1
Hello members
The last time I install SAP on IBM i was about 3 years ago with ECC 6 on NW 7.00 on IBM i V5R4. Now, I have to install ERP 6.0 EHP4 on NW 7.01 on IBM i 7.1 for my new customer (only the ABAP ERP components - not CRM, SCM, SRM or Java stack). I try to first gather all important SAP notes that would be useful for me in doing the installation. By far, I identify note 1234455 (NetWeaver 7.0 EHP1/Business Suite 7 - IBM i) and 1432783 (Known Issued with IBM i 7.1). Is there any other notes I should be aware of for a successful installation?
I also need to identify the list of installation DVD that I need for this installation but, so far, I can identify DVD 51038620 (Install Master) and 51036902 (Install Export). I know I need more DVD than these two but I could not find any SAP notes that list all the DVD number I need.
Any suggestion would be very much appreciated?
Thanks.Hello Satid,
nice to hear from you )
As you already pointed out, it is always useful, to read and apply the notes ...
What is special here ?
- Installation runs similar to your ecc6 stuff from 3 years ago - we typically replace the kernel of the kernel CD with a new patch level on the CD already.
- the big point is, that the system does NOT have EHP4 installed when you are done with SAPinst ;-(
you do have NW 7.01 and ERP6.00 => you have to start SAPEHPI immediately after that for all the components, that you require on EHP4. This is 95% of an complete upgrade => the installation is 2 . 3 times the effort of what wou would expect ...
